Just what is a comfort zone? It’s where you normally operate and what you’re used to. It doesn’t mean it’s the right place to be or even the truth. You might have been doing the wrong thing for years and years and it feels comfortable because that’s the way you’ve always done it. But how’s it working for you? Are you getting your desired results? Or are you still struggling?
As you know, God has placed people in the Church – at large – to lead and guide the sheep. But in addition to that, each individual person has a part to play as a member of the body of Christ. We’re all “teachers” by our lifestyle and what we believe. But, here’s where the problem lies: is the life we live teaching the truth or is it teaching man-made traditions that actually bind people instead for setting them free?
Are we so set in our ways that when the truth confronts us, we turn a deaf ear because it would necessitate change? And we know how most of us feel about change!
When someone disagrees with your traditions – the way you’ve always believed – what do you do? Do you check it out or just keep believing the wrong thing because that’s your comfort zone and you’ve always believed it that way even though it’s contrary to God’s Word? This can be life-threatening because the Word of God is medicine to all your flesh and it’s life-giving.
My point is that if you’re not willing to leave your comfort zone and even check out something that contradicts your way of thinking, how on earth are you ever going to know the difference between what’s true and what’s a lie? That’s one of the tricks of the devil – to keep people ignorant of God’s Word.
Hosea 4:6a (KJV) 6 My people are destroyed for lack of knowledge
(This is a lack of knowledge of God’s Word.)
Proverbs 4:20-22 (AMP) 20 My son, attend to my words; consent and submit to my sayings.
21 Let them not depart from your sight; keep them in the center of your heart.
22 For they are life to those who find them, healing and health to all their flesh.
Don’t be pig-headed! We don’t know everything and we’ll never know everything this side of Heaven. So let’s keep studying God’s Word and let the Holy Spirit teach us so that we can truly live a life worth living!
